PHP
の実行時間コピーなどの時間のかかるプロセスの実行、ユーザーエクスペリエンスを失速させることなく実行することは課題になる可能性があります。この記事では、そのようなタスクがバックグラウンドで実行できるようにするソリューションを紹介します。コピーコマンドを起動し、出力をファイル($ outputFile)にリダイレクトし、プロセスIDを別のファイル($ pidfile)に追加します。これにより、継続的な監視が保証されます。そのpid。 試す{ $ result = shell_exec(sprintf( "ps%d"、$ pid)); if(count(preg_split( "/\ n/"、$ result))> 2){ trueを返します。 } } catch(例外$ e){} falseを返します。 }
免責事項: 提供されるすべてのリソースの一部はインターネットからのものです。お客様の著作権またはその他の権利および利益の侵害がある場合は、詳細な理由を説明し、著作権または権利および利益の証拠を提出して、電子メール [email protected] に送信してください。 できるだけ早く対応させていただきます。
Copyright© 2022 湘ICP备2022001581号-3